Concrete Sealing in Tacoma, WA

Concrete sealing services involve applying a protective coating to existing concrete surfaces to enhance their durability and appearance. This process is commonly used for driveways, patios, walkways, garage floors, and other concrete structures around residential properties. Sealing helps prevent damage from water, stains, and wear, extending the life of the concrete and maintaining its visual appeal over time. Property owners typically want to understand the benefits of sealing, the types of sealers used, and how the service can help protect their investment from common issues like cracking, spalling, or staining.

Before requesting concrete sealing, homeowners often seek information about the condition of their existing concrete, including whether it needs cleaning or repairs beforehand. It’s important to consider the timing of sealing, especially after new concrete has cured, and to understand any maintenance requirements to keep the sealant effective. Property owners usually want to know how long the sealant will last, the appearance of the finished surface, and whether the chosen sealer is suitable for specific uses, such as high-traffic areas or outdoor exposure.

Common Concrete Sealing Jobs

Driveway Sealing - Protects concrete driveways from stains, cracks, and weather damage.

Patio Sealing - Enhances the appearance and durability of outdoor concrete patios.

Garage Floor Sealing - Helps prevent oil spills, stains, and surface deterioration in garages.

Walkway Sealing - Preserves concrete walkways against wear and environmental elements.

Pool Deck Sealing - Keeps pool surrounds resistant to water, chlorine, and surface damage.

Stamped Concrete Sealing - Maintains the vibrant look of decorative stamped concrete surfaces.

Concrete Sealing Questions

What surfaces can benefit from concrete sealing? Concrete sealing is effective on driveways, patios, sidewalks, and garage floors to protect against stains and weather damage.

How does sealing extend the life of concrete? Sealing prevents water, oil, and other substances from penetrating the surface, reducing cracks and surface deterioration over time.

Is sealing necessary for new concrete? Yes, sealing new concrete helps to protect it during the early stages and enhances its durability and appearance.

How often should concrete be resealed? Typically, resealing every 2 to 3 years helps maintain protection and appearance, depending on usage and weather conditions.
